Star Wars Outlaws composer Wilbert Roget II had some very insightful comments regarding Lando Calrissian's character after his iconic betrayal of the Millennium Falcon crew on Bespin in The Empire Strikes Back. Lando had a role in Star Wars Outlaws' base game, but featured prominently in the Wild Card story expansion, and Screen Rant had an opportunity to ask Roget about his work prior to the release of Outlaws' second DLC, A Pirate's Fortune.
Speaking with Roget on the red carpet of the ASCAP Screen Music Awards, Screen Rant asked about composing for fan-favorite characters who have leading roles in the Star Wars Outlaws expansions. Roget first discussed Hondo Ohnaka, star of A Pirate's Fortune, saying previous themes composed for him are really "more of a vibe with certain instruments," rather than specific motifs. He went on to explain that a similar idea was used in Wild Card:
